Given backs Chelsea's wing-back system for Premier League title

Shay Given praised Chelsea's wing-backs and believes Xabi Alonso's side can win the Premier League using a three-at-the-back formation. His comments came after Chelsea's 4-3 victory over Brighton & Hove Albion.

Expanded Detail

Shay Given’s endorsement of Chelsea’s wing-back system follows a dramatic 4-3 win over Brighton, a result that showcased the attacking thrust of the formation. Given, a former Premier League goalkeeper, specifically praised the full-backs’ energy and delivery, suggesting that Xabi Alonso’s tactical setup can sustain a title challenge. The match report, available only to UK users, highlights the high-scoring nature of the game, which underscores both the system’s offensive rewards and its defensive vulnerabilities. With Chelsea currently in a competitive title race, the debate over whether three-at-the-back can hold up over a full season remains central to punditry and fan discussion.
